Authentic learning and helping CERES – a perfect match
By CERES Education – Training Team | December 3, 2014
One of CERES largest veggie beds was in danger of dying over summer; in full sun with no irrigation and minimal staff on deck it really had no hope. But now thanks to some keen VCAL students we’re planting with confidence.

Closing the Food Waste Loop
By CERES Education – Excursions Team | May 3, 2015
Food waste is one of the biggest environmental issues facing our planet today. The average Australian throws out 178kg of UNEATEN food per year, which equates to 4 million tonnes of uneaten food!
